''SRJ: May I also suggest that a good goal will be for the API to obscure the underlying width of the string (ie, the caller only sees length as count-of-codepoints, never count-of-bytes, and only obtains codepoints in wide form. Otherwise we run the risk of client code making assumptions about the underlying width of the string representation. Of course, this may conflict with existing SM APIs...''
